[Message Prev][Message Next][Thread Prev][Thread Next][Message Index][Thread Index]
Re: [MD:6738] Re: r3832 - in trunk/lisp: . eshell
- X-ml-count: 6740
- Subject: Re: [MD:6738] Re: r3832 - in trunk/lisp: . eshell
- From: Shun-ichi GOTO (後藤俊一) <shunichi.goto@xxxxxxxxx>
- Date: Sun, 28 Aug 2005 21:05:43 +0900
On 8/28/05, MIYOSHI Masanori <miyoshi@xxxxxxxxxxx> wrote:
> >>>>> [meadow-develop : No.6738] にて
> >>>>> 後藤さんは書きました:
> > r3832 でのcommitに関してですが、svn:ignoreに "*.el~" を設定していますよね。
> > subversionは *~ を標準で無視するので、不要だと思うのですが、
> > 何か問題がありましたか?
>
> psvn で M-x svn-status したとき、または TortoiseSVN でコミットする
> ときに、loaddef.el~ や esh-groups.el~ が出てきてうっとうしかったの
> で、svn:ignore に追加しました。
むむ、何で出るんだ?
> "*~ を標準で無視する"とはどういうことでしょうか?
> 試しに、src/ に hoge.c~ を作ってみましたが、*el~ と同じようにリス
> トに出てきましたよ。
少なくともコマンドライン版のSubversionは global ignores として以下のようなデフォルトを
持っています。いかはfarmでの ~/.subversion/configの内容です。
> # [miscellany]
> ### Set global-ignores to a set of whitespace-delimited globs
> ### which Subversion will ignore in its 'status' output.
> # global-ignores = *.o *.lo *.la #*# .*.rej *.rej .*~ *~ .#* .DS_Store
明示的に設定しない限り、このデフォルト値が使用されるはず。
TortoiseSVNであれば Setting / General / Subversion の Exclude/Ignore pattern:
の値がそれです。私の場合空白になっているので、これもやはりデフォルトが使われる。
svn にせよ、psvnにせよ、TortoiseSVNにせよ、私のところでは *~ が候補に挙がったことは
ないですし、それを含めるような設定をした覚えは有りません。
# ちうか cvsの頃から、 *.o や *~ や .#* や *.rej は標準で無視対象だったはずですので
たとえば特に設定していないであろう farmで試してもダメですか? > 三好さん
--
Shun-ichi GOTO (後藤俊一)